Inclusion

Menopausal is a huge enjoy in several ladies’ life whilst scratches the termination of the newest sheer reproductive life. For most women, menopausal will occur within period of forty and you will 58 ages into the average being 51 decades . About 80–96% of females experience lightweight to help you really serious actual otherwise emotional menopause-associated grievances while they method menopausal on account of decreasing levels of estrogen . Periods consist of hot flashes and nights sweats, depression, irritability, sleep disorders, increased abdominal fat mass, increased frequency out-of metabolic problem, and enhanced threat of cardiovascular disease . Hot flashes and evening sweats is the most frequent signs and symptoms of menopausal and are also collectively also known as vasomotor episodes (VMS). It’s reported that sixty–80% of females commonly sense VMS will eventually in the menopausal change .

As they changeover thanks to menopausal, feminine often on top of that experience a reduction in basal metabolism and you will a loss of lean body mass and therefore advances the danger of weight gain and obesity . Sarcopenia grows in fact it is extremely prevalent through the menopausal in fact it is mostly because of an imbalance ranging from muscles necessary protein synthesis and you may breakdown, led to by the a rise in oxidative worry, pro-inflammation markers, and hormonal alterations . Research indicates that strength strength and you may quality (proportion of muscle tissue power in order to size) is negatively in the severity from menopausal symptoms due to decreasing amounts of sex hormones additionally the ensuing rise in oxidative be concerned . Postmenopausal women have been shown to has somewhat high oxidative stress bloodstream marker levels minimizing antioxidant capability relative to premenopausal women .

For postmenopausal women, chronic systemic inflammation, oxidative stress, abdominal visceral adipose tissue, dyslipidemia, sarcopenia, and a sedentary lifestyle are all risk factors for metabolic syndrome . A systematic review found that the menopausal transition is associated with a decline in estrogen, growth hormone, insulin-like growth factor (IGF-1), and dehydroepiandrosterone (DHEA), a decrease in muscle protein synthesis, and an increase in catabolic factors such as the pro-inflammatory cytokines, and tumor necrosis factor alpha (TNF-?) or interleukine 6 (IL-6) . A recent study found that weight-adjusted lean body mass (LBM) and skeletal muscle area were protective against weight-associated insulin resistance and metabolic abnormalities suggesting that women with lower muscle mass and fewer estrogen receptors are therefore at greater risk for metabolic complications . Decreased LBM has been found to be the most important contributor to changes in metabolism for postmenopausal women as it correlates to low whole-body fat oxidation and energy expenditure which in turn are associated with high visceral fat mass and low insulin resistance . Maintaining adequate levels of muscle mass as women transition into menopause may play a role in minimizing the risks of sarcopenic obesity and protect against the development of deleterious metabolic conditions commonly associated with menopause. However, little is known regarding the role of LBM and its influence on menopausal symptoms throughout the transition period. The following hypotheses were examined: Hypothesis 1 (H1) – Lower concurrent LBM will be associated with greater concurrent incident reporting of VMS; Hypothesis 2 (H2) – In longitudinal analyses, lower LBM over time, since baseline, will be associated with greater incident reporting of VMS; Hypothesis 3 (H3) – In longitudinal analyses, lower LBM over time, since last annual visit, will be associated with greater incident reporting of VMS.
